I am a keen advocate of 'active recall' and 'spaced repetition' and feel like this was and is the most useful and efficient study technique for both understanding and retaining information.
Essentially 'spaced' repetition simply means revisiting the material, but in a smarter way, so that we remember it better. Because 'spacing' the repetition in this way interrupts the 'forgetting curve' and we are able to store information much more concretely in our long-term memory.
And 'active recall' is the process of 'actively' putting the effort in to recall the information, rather than passively absorbing it. i.e it is far more useful, when revisiting material to have a go at recalling the information or problem, without the textbook open, or without any external prompts.
So getting a feel for the technique and grasping the 'problem-solving' part of the question, is far more useful when tackling new and different problems. Sometimes I even encourage students to have a go at a question, before they are even familiar with the material, because the very act of actively putting effort in, strengthens the memory synapses in the brain! It's actually really interesting neurobiology and we can use it to our advantage when it comes to revision :)
